Understanding the 12v 100ah Deep Cycle Battery

Delving into the specifics of the 12v 100ah Deep Cycle Battery, it’s pivotal to appreciate its fundamental role in powering trolling motors for boats and fishing vessels. This type of battery is meticulously engineered to discharge energy steadily over extended periods, contrary to the high-intensity, short-duration bursts provided by standard starter batteries.

The ‘deep cycle’ designation refers to its capability to be depleted and recharged multiple times, making it a stalwart companion for prolonged marine expeditions.

With a capacity of 100 ampere-hours (Ah), this battery affords users the assurance of a consistent and robust power supply. In practical terms, this means it can theoretically deliver 100 amps of power for an hour or 10 amps for 10 hours, offering flexibility and reliability to boaters who demand enduring performance from their equipment. This attribute is particularly beneficial for those intending to spend extensive periods on the water without the immediate necessity for recharging.

Moreover, the integration of advanced technologies has augmented the efficiency and durability of these batteries, ensuring they meet the rigorous demands of marine applications. Their design is such that they maintain a consistent output over the discharge cycle, crucial for the optimal operation of trolling motors.

In essence, the 12-v 100ah Deep Cycle Battery embodies a blend of endurance, reliability, and performance, rendering it an indispensable component for maritime enthusiasts seeking uninterrupted adventure on the waters.

Going the Distance: 12 Volt 100ah Deep Cycle Battery Life and Maintenance

A standout feature of the 12 Volt 100ah Deep Cycle Battery is its impressive longevity, which eclipses that of conventional lead-acid options. Characteristically enduring more charge-discharge cycles, these lithium units maintain a higher efficiency rate over time, thereby serving boaters faithfully for longer durations. For optimal performance and to ensure this extended service life, adhering to specific maintenance routines is pivotal.

Primarily, it is crucial to utilise a charger that is tailored for lithium batteries to prevent potential damage from overcharging. This practice not only safeguards the battery’s health but also maximises its capacity and lifespan. Furthermore, keeping the battery in a state of charge between 20% and 80% can significantly enhance its cycle life, as fully depleting or charging lithium batteries can stress them unnecessarily.

Storage conditions also play a vital role in preserving the battery’s integrity. When not in active use, storing the battery in a cool, dry environment helps in mitigating the risks of capacity loss. Exposure to extreme temperatures, either hot or cold, should be avoided to maintain optimal performance.

By following these guidelines, boaters can ensure that their lithium 12v 100ah deep cycle batteries not only support their marine adventures today but continue to do so effectively over many seasons.

Making the Switch: What You Need to Know

Embarking on the transition to a lithium 12-v 100ah Deep Cycle Battery requires careful consideration and preparation. Initially, it is essential to verify the compatibility of your trolling motor with lithium batteries. Many modern motors are designed with this adaptability in mind; however, older models might need an assessment to confirm if they can operate effectively with the distinct characteristics of lithium power.

Investing in a quality charger designed for lithium batteries is paramount. This not only ensures the efficient charging of your battery but also significantly contributes to its longevity and performance over time. It’s prudent to select a charger that matches the specific requirements of lithium batteries, as they differ markedly from those needed for traditional lead-acid batteries in terms of charging rates and voltage needs.

Additionally, it’s advisable to review the electrical system of your vessel to accommodate the unique attributes of lithium batteries, such as their higher efficiency and energy density. This might involve adjusting wiring or updating onboard systems to fully leverage the benefits of your new power source.

Understanding the warranty and after-sales support offered by the manufacturer is also crucial. This ensures you have the necessary backing should you encounter any issues with your battery.

By meticulously preparing for these aspects, you can ensure a seamless and successful transition to using a lithium 12-v 100ah Deep Cycle Battery, setting the stage for a more efficient and enjoyable boating experience.
